What Makes Papaya Oil So Good for Your Skin?

What Makes Papaya Oil So Good for Your Skin?

The magic of papaya oil lies in its unique composition. Let's break down the key components and their specific benefits:

Papain Enzyme: This proteolytic enzyme is a gentle exfoliator, helping to dissolve dead skin cells and unclog pores. This contributes to a brighter, smoother complexion and can help reduce the appearance of blemishes. Vitamin A: A potent antioxidant that promotes cell turnover, reduces fine lines and wrinkles, and improves skin texture. Vitamin A is crucial for maintaining healthy, youthful-looking skin. Vitamin C: Another powerful antioxidant that protects the skin from free radical damage, boosts collagen production, and brightens the complexion. Vitamin C is known for its ability to even out skin tone and fade hyperpigmentation. Omega-6 and Omega-9 Fatty Acids: These essential fatty acids provide deep hydration, nourish the skin barrier, and improve elasticity. They are crucial for maintaining healthy and supple skin. Potassium:Helps to hydrate and moisturize the skin, leaving it feeling soft and smooth.

Finding the Best Papaya Oil for Your Face

Finding the Best Papaya Oil for Your Face

Not all papaya oils are created equal. When searching for thebest papaya oil for face, consider the following factors:

Extraction Method: Cold-pressed oils retain more of their beneficial nutrients and enzymes. Look for oils that are explicitly labeled as "cold-pressed." Purity: Choose 100% pure papaya oil, free from additives, fragrances, and preservatives. Ideally, it should be organic as well. Source: Research the brand and ensure they are reputable and transparent about their sourcing practices. Look for information on where the papayas are grown and how the oil is extracted. Color and Aroma: Pure papaya oil typically has a light, slightly fruity aroma and a pale yellow to golden color. Darker oils or those with a strong, unpleasant odor may indicate that the oil is not fresh or has been processed improperly. Packaging:Dark glass bottles help protect the oil from light and oxidation, which can degrade its quality.

How to Incorporate Papaya Oil into Your Skincare Routine

How to Incorporate Papaya Oil into Your Skincare Routine

Using papaya oil on your face is easy and versatile. Here are a few ways to incorporate it into your routine:

Facial Cleanser: Add a few drops of papaya oil to your favorite cleanser to boost its cleansing and exfoliating properties. Facial Serum: Apply a few drops of papaya oil directly to your clean, dry skin as a serum. Follow with your moisturizer. Facial Moisturizer: Add a few drops of papaya oil to your favorite moisturizer to enhance its hydrating and anti-aging benefits. Spot Treatment: Apply a small amount of papaya oil directly to blemishes or dark spots to help reduce their appearance. Face Mask:Mix papaya oil with other beneficial ingredients, such as honey, yogurt, or clay, to create a customized face mask.

Precautions and Potential Side Effects

Precautions and Potential Side Effects

While papaya oil is generally considered safe for most skin types, it's important to be aware of potential side effects:

Allergic Reactions: If you are allergic to papaya or latex, you may experience an allergic reaction to papaya oil. Discontinue use immediately if you experience any signs of irritation, such as redness, itching, or swelling. Photosensitivity: Papaya oil may make your skin more sensitive to the sun. Always wear sunscreen when using papaya oil, especially during the day. Irritation:In some cases, papaya oil can cause mild irritation or dryness, especially when used in high concentrations. Start with a small amount and gradually increase as tolerated.

It's always best to consult with a dermatologist or skincare professional if you have any concerns about using papaya oil on your face.
